The main energy-coupling compound in biochemical reactions that allows thermodynamically unfavorable processes to become favorable is ATP, or Adenosine triphosphate. ATP hydrolysis has a large, negative, free-energy change, due to electrostatic repulsion, stabilization by extra resonance forms, stabilization by ionization, and stabilization by solvation.
